微信作为中国最流行的即时通讯工具,其语音功能在日常交流中扮演着重要角色。然而,由于语音内容的敏感性,如何有效地处理这些语音信息,避免产生误会风险,成为了一个值得关注的问题。本文将深入解析微信敏感语音处理的技术和策略,帮助用户更好地使用这一功能。

一、微信敏感语音处理的技术原理

1. 语音识别技术

微信敏感语音处理的第一步是对语音内容进行识别。这通常涉及到语音识别算法,如深度学习模型。这些算法能够将语音信号转换为文本形式,为后续处理提供基础。

import speech_recognition as sr

# 初始化语音识别器
recognizer = sr.Recognizer()

# 录入语音
with sr.Microphone() as source:
    audio = recognizer.listen(source)

# 识别语音
try:
    text = recognizer.recognize_google(audio, language="zh-CN")
    print("识别结果:", text)
except sr.UnknownValueError:
    print("无法识别语音")
except sr.RequestError:
    print("请求错误;请检查您的网络连接")

2. 内容过滤算法

在识别出语音内容后,微信会利用内容过滤算法对文本进行审查。这些算法基于预先设定的规则和关键词库,自动检测并标记敏感内容。

3. 人工审核机制

尽管自动化技术可以处理大量语音信息,但对于一些模糊不清或复杂的敏感内容,微信会采用人工审核机制。人工审核能够确保敏感内容的正确处理,同时减少误判。

二、微信敏感语音处理的应用场景

1. 防止隐私泄露

通过敏感语音处理,微信能够防止用户在交流中无意中透露敏感信息,如个人信息、公司机密等。

2. 维护社区秩序

敏感语音处理有助于维护微信社区的秩序,防止不良信息的传播。

3. 促进健康交流

通过避免敏感内容的传播,微信能够为用户提供一个更加健康、积极的交流环境。

三、用户如何应对敏感语音风险

1. 注意措辞

在语音交流中,用户应尽量避免使用敏感词汇,尤其是在涉及个人隐私或敏感话题时。

2. 使用语音识别工具

用户可以使用第三方语音识别工具,如上述代码示例中的库,对语音内容进行预先审查,降低敏感内容的风险。

3. 保持沟通

如果在与他人交流中发现了敏感内容,应及时沟通并提醒对方注意,避免误会的发生。

四、总结

微信敏感语音处理是一项旨在保护用户隐私、维护社区秩序的重要功能。通过了解其技术原理和应用场景,用户可以更好地应对敏感语音风险,享受安全、健康的交流体验。同时,微信也应不断完善敏感语音处理技术,为用户提供更加优质的服务。